The Capital Region Minority Supplier Development Council (CRMSDC) announces its highly anticipated 2026 Annual Breakfast, taking place Thursday, April 23, 2026, in Tysons Corner, Virginia.
This year’s powerful theme, Standing Strong: Steady. Certain. Forward., sets the tone for a morning of inspiration, resilience and forward-thinking leadership as business executives, entrepreneurs and community leaders gather to celebrate progress and possibility across the region.
The Annual Breakfast serves as one of CRMSDC’s signature events, uniting corporate partners, minority business enterprises (MBEs) and influential stakeholders committed to economic growth.
